Senior Depot Specialist
Saab, Inc. is seeking a Senior Depot Specialist to join our team supporting defense products and systems deployed worldwide. This hands-on role provides responsive support for hardware and information needs to customers and Saab colleagues, maintains inventory and related records, coordinates vendor repairs, and ensures seamless, professional support.

Responsibilities
- Work at remote depot facilities approximately 75% of the time.
- Receive, process, ship, and control inventory of Saab-owned and Government or Customer-owned parts and equipment.
- Communicate with repair vendors to support timely repair and return of equipment.
- Replenish inventory through Saab purchasing systems.
- Maintain accurate records related to inventory, parts processing, financial transactions, and repair status.
- Conduct physical inventories and cycle counts.
- Investigate and resolve inventory discrepancies.
- Ensure inventory accuracy and accountability.
- Establish and manage depot operations at new locations.
Requirements
- High school diploma required; BA/BS in a technical discipline preferred.
- Must hold an active U.S. DoD Secret security clearance or higher.
- Must be a U.S. citizen and meet eligibility requirements for access to classified information.
- Strong military, federal, or defense contractor experience in logistics, property accountability, depot operations, and maintenance support required.
- The most relevant military specialties include:
- Army: 92A (Automated Logistical Specialist), 92Y (Unit Supply Specialist), 91X (Maintenance Supervisor).
- Marine Corps: 3043 (Supply Administration and Operations), 3051 (Warehouse Clerk), 0411 (Maintenance Management Specialist).
- Navy: LS (Logistics Specialist), Supply Corps Officer.
- Air Force: 2S0X1 (Supply Management), 2R0X1 (Maintenance Management Analyst), 2A6X2 (Aerospace Ground Equipment).
- Experience within a military S4, N4, A4, or J4 shop.
- Highly aligned federal civilian backgrounds include: GS-0346 Logistics Management Specialist.
- Contractor experience in Government Property Administration or Asset Management (GFE, GFP, IUID, FAR 45).
- Experience in depot or warehouse operations.
